在患者教育计划中使用虚拟现实来减少上部胃肠内镜中的焦虑:一项随机对照试验
Surachet Siripongsaporn1, Karn Yongsiriwit2, Kittithat Tantitanawat1
1Division of Gastroenterology, Department of Medicine Phramongkutklao Hospital and College of Medicine Bangkok Thailand.
概括
虚拟现实 (VR) 患者对食管胃管腺镜 (EGD) 的教育并没有显著减少焦虑. 然而,虚拟现实改善了患者的回忆和对未经治疗的EGD程序的理解.

背景情况:
- 虚拟现实 (VR) 提供了沉浸式体验,并且在临床环境中越来越多地使用.
- 正在探索VR作为一种提高患者教育和管理程序性焦虑的工具.
研究的目的:
- 评估基于虚拟现实的患者教育计划,旨在降低未经定位食道胃管腺镜检查 (EGD) 的患者的焦虑.
主要方法:
- 进行了一项随机对照试验,其中107名患者接受了未经定位的EGD.
- 参与者被分配到用于教育的VR耳机或标准口头信息 (对照组).
- 在教育计划之前和之后测量了焦虑得分.
主要成果:
- 虽然焦虑分数在两组都下降了,但在VR和对照组之间,这种减少在统计学上并不显著 (P=0.354).
- 虚拟现实组的患者在召回问卷中得分明显更高 (P=0.001),这表明了更好的理解.
结论:
- 对于未经安慰的EGD,VR辅助的患者教育并没有显著降低患者的焦虑.
- 在接受EGD的患者中,VR可能会增强程序理解和记忆回忆.

An Esophagogastroduodenoscopy (EGD) is a diagnostic procedure in which an endoscopist uses a flexible, lighted endoscope to visualize the upper gastrointestinal (GI) tract. The procedure includes visualizing the oropharynx, esophagus, stomach, and the first part of the small intestine, the duodenum.

The Barium Swallow Study, or a Barium Esophagogram, is a diagnostic imaging method used to visualize the upper gastrointestinal (GI) tract, including the esophagus, stomach, and small intestine. It employs barium sulfate, a radiopaque contrast material, to provide clear images of the upper digestive system, helping to identify abnormalities, diseases, or structural issues.

Capsule endoscopy, or wireless or video capsule endoscopy, is a diagnostic procedure for examining the entire gastrointestinal tract. Patients swallow a capsule about the size of a vitamin tablet. The capsule is equipped with a transmitter, a battery, an LED light source, and a color video camera to capture images throughout the gastrointestinal tract. Endoscopic Retrograde Cholangiopancreatography (ERCP) is a diagnostic procedure that combines endoscopy and fluoroscopy to diagnose and treat conditions related to the bile ducts, pancreatic ducts, and gallbladder. This procedure is beneficial for identifying and addressing blockages, gallstones, strictures, and tumors within the biliary or pancreatic systems. ERCP is both diagnostic and therapeutic, offering the ability to visualize and treat identified problems in one session.
